Argentinian Soup

A delicious Argentinian soup.

Ingredients

  • 1l of chicken stock
  • 2 spoons of butter
  • Parsleys top
  • 70g of tight pasta slices
  • 1 big onion
  • A bit of crocus and chili
  • Salt
  • Grounded pepper
  • 500g of tomatoes
  • 50g of hard cheese

Method

  1. Put the butter into a bowl and let it melt
  2. Roast the onion which you have cut to little pieces
  3. Add chopped parsleys top
  4. Mix it and add pasta slices
  5. Roast pasta slices until they get gold color
  6. Scald tomatoes and skin them
  7. Cut them to pieces and add it to bowl
  8. Stew them together with pasta slices
  9. Seal it with chicken stock
  10. Add salt, grounded pepper, crocus and chili
  11. Let it boil until the pasta slices are soft
  12. Let the soup cool down a bit
  13. Add a spoon of grated cheese into every portion and enjoy this delicious soup
